
How to See More Friends’ Posts on Facebook
Are you frustrated because you lone see condition updates, photos, and links from a small number of friends on Facebook ? Do n’t worry—they have n’t unfriended you. You ca n’t see friends ‘ statuses because of an algorithm Facebook uses to cut down the “ randomness ” on your profile. This algorithm looks at which friends you ‘ve had the most interactions with and prioritize posts from those people when constructing your News Feed. You can select up to 30 friends and pages to be your “ Favorites ” on Facebook ; this means their posts will appear higher in your News Feed. here ‘s how :
- Click the drop-down icon on the upper right-hand side of the screen, then click “Settings & Privacy.”
- Click “News Feed Preferences.” From there, select “Manage Favorites.” You can search and add friends to include on your “Favorites” list.
- You can also add friends to your “favorites” from their profile page by clicking on “Friends,” then “Favorites.”
once you ‘ve completed this serve, you will see your “ Favorite ” friends ‘ Facebook status updates whenever you check your News Feed, and you ‘ll see the newest statuses first gear. This is a full way to circumvent Facebook ‘s algorithm issues if you notice you ‘re not seeing certain friends ‘ status updates. however, as previously mentioned, you can only include up to 30 friends or pages at this time .
More Tips and Tricks for Adjusting Your News Feed Settings
- You can “Snooze” (prevent from appearing in your News Feed for 30 days) posts from specific pages or groups if you keep coming across them in your News Feed and would prefer to see updates from friends and family instead. This will unclutter your News Feed so that you are primarily seeing friends’ status updates.
- You can also remove posts from specific pages or groups by selecting “Hide post” rather than “Snooze,” which will help Facebook understand your viewing preferences and update your News Feed accordingly.
- If you’d like to eliminate page or group posts from your News Feed permanently, you can select “Hide all” or “Unfollow.”
- To sort your News Feed by most recent posts, click “Most Recent” on the left-hand menu bar (found if you click the “Menu” icon on the bottom right-hand corner of the iPhone app). What Are the Factors Influencing Facebook’s News Feed Algorithm?
What determines the order of posts you see on your Facebook News Feed ? Facebook takes respective factors into consideration :
- How often you interact with friends and pages
- How often you interact with different types of posts (ex: photos or videos)
- The popularity of a post (how many likes and comments it receives from other viewers)
- How recently the post was uploaded
The frequency of your interactions with friends and posts will help determine the structure of your News Feed.
